A Two-Day City Experience in Hyderabad

Day 1: Exploring the Rich Heritage

Morning: Start your day by visiting the iconic Charminar, a magnificent monument that stands as a symbol of Hyderabad. Explore the bustling streets surrounding Charminar, known for their vibrant markets offering everything from traditional clothing to delicious street food. Don't miss the famous Laad Bazaar, where you can find beautiful bangles and intricate lacquer work.

Afternoon: Head to the historic Golconda Fort, a magnificent citadel that offers panoramic views of the city. Explore the fort's impressive architecture, including its grand gates, royal palaces, and intricate acoustic system. Take a guided tour to learn about the fort's fascinating history and enjoy the light and sound show in the evening.

Evening: Conclude your day with a visit to the charming neighborhood of Banjara Hills. Known for its upscale restaurants, trendy cafes, and lively nightlife, Banjara Hills is a perfect place to unwind. Enjoy a delicious dinner at one of the local eateries and experience the vibrant atmosphere of this popular district.

  • Charminar: Estimated cost: Free,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Golconda Fort: Estimated cost: INR 25 (approx. $0.35),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Banjara Hills: Estimated cost: Varies, Time spent: Evening

Day 2: Modern Attractions and Cultural Delights

Morning: Start your day by visiting the breathtaking Birla Mandir, a stunning white marble temple dedicated to Lord Venkateswara. Take in the serene atmosphere and enjoy the panoramic views of the city from the temple's premises. Afterward, explore the nearby Birla Planetarium, where you can learn about astronomy and enjoy fascinating shows.

Afternoon: Visit the Salar Jung Museum, one of the largest art museums in the country. Marvel at the extensive collection of art, antiques, and artifacts from various civilizations. The museum houses treasures like the famous Veiled Rebecca sculpture and the intricately crafted mechanical musical clock.

Evening: Indulge in a delightful stroll along the picturesque Hussain Sagar Lake. Take a boat ride to the center of the lake to witness the majestic Buddha statue, known as the Buddha of Hyderabad. Enjoy the beautiful sunset views and the cool evening breeze.

  • Birla Mandir: Estimated cost: Free,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Birla Planetarium: Estimated cost: INR 50 (approx. $0.70),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Salar Jung Museum: Estimated cost: INR 20 (approx. $0.28),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Hussain Sagar Lake: Estimated cost: Varies, Time spent: Evening
